>> Later under "RPI4 xhci" is mentioned
>>   One workaround is to switch to UEFI, but that leads to a 3GB
>>   memory limit and needing a monitor.
>> Is this still accurate?  Is it impossible to use a serial console
>> when booting using the UEFI boot image?  And is the 3GB memory
>> limit still a thing?  Makes it kind of pointless to try to run on
>> an 8GB RPI5, no?
> 
> The 3GB issue is a hardware flaw of the RPI4. Setting the UEFI
> limit was an early crude workaround. It shouldn't be required
> anymore.
> 


I confirm my RPi4 runs perfectly with 8 GB RAM with UEFI v1.38 (3GB 
limit disabled). Avoid v1.39, at least it did not work for me.
